Establish a Public Mechanism to Dissolve Parliament
Establish a mechanism that allows public to vote on dissolving Parliament in cases where it has seriously misrepresented the electorate. triggered by a petition reaching a threshold of verified signatures . If supported by a significant percentage , forces an early general election.

Background
Government must remain accountable to the people it serves. The current system provides no direct mechanism for the electorate to dissolve Parliament when it fails to represent public interests. Votes of no confidence are controlled by MPs, not the public. The result is prolonged governance , eroding public trust .
